WinForm 自定义对话框 获取返回值

/* 1.定义Form1以对话框方式弹出 */

1 Form1 form1= new Form1();
2 if (Form1.ShowDialog() == DialogResult.OK)
3 {
4 MessageBox.Show(Form1.Param);
5 }

/* 2.在Form1窗口中定义变量 */

1 public string Param; 

/* 3.给变量复制并返回DialogResult.OK结束对话 */

1 Param = “Hello.”;
2 
3 this.DialogResult = DialogResult.OK;
原文地址:https://www.cnblogs.com/xuhaifeng/p/6104040.html